Scholar-generated biography
Dr. Venkat Nara is a hydrogeologist specializing in isotope hydrology, hydrogeology, and aquatic geochemistry. His research focuses on groundwater connectivity, recharge mechanisms, and contaminant transport in aquifers, particularly in the context of India and Australia. He investigates the role of hydrochemical tracers and stable isotopes in understanding groundwater dynamics, baseflow contributions, and surface-groundwater interactions. His work includes the development of tools like DISOLV for interpreting borehole dilution tests and applying Bayesian approaches to estimate isotopic ratios. Nara's studies address critical issues such as uranium contamination and nitrogen export in catchments.
